A029544 Near Cullen numbers: n such that (n+1)*2^n+1 is prime. +0
2
0, 1, 2, 5, 6, 13, 26, 65, 66, 86, 114, 133, 186, 294, 445, 866, 1325, 1478, 1823, 2765, 7553, 7943, 10178, 20960, 20964, 21337, 26562, 85374, 96749, 247038 (list; graph; listen)
